Peter Swanson

Peter Swanson (born May 26, 1968) is an American author, best known for his psychological suspense novels ''The Kind Worth Killing'' and ''Her Every Fear''.

His ninth and most recent novel, ''The Kind Worth Saving'', a sequel to ''The Kind Worth Killing'', was released in March 2023.

Swanson wrote fiction for ten years before finding an agent who read a short story of his online, leading to the eventual publication of his debut novel ''The Girl With a Clock for a Heart''. He has also written short stories and poetry. Provided by Wikipedia
